Transaction 2a8833e4ef290f830105291b67d42e46bf234c27f045f7473388f9c8023ed946
1 Input
1 Outputs
- 2a8833e4ef290f830105291b67d42e46bf234c27f045f7473388f9c8023ed946:0
value 5859446
address 36XRdQsT7iX8UgmFpXSCHvHU98D7RdaCvL